Invisalign® Treatment

Invisalign treatment is a gentle and state-of-the-art approach to get the smile you always wanted with the help of the latest 3D computer imaging system that creates a step-by-step plan of action to transform your current teeth to the desired one.

This process leads to a set of custom-made aligners which, when worn, exert gradual pressure on your teeth and are usually worn for about two weeks before changing to the next one in the sequence until the desired result is obtained.

Made from clear, non-toxic and medical grade plastic, these Aligners are almost invisible when worn and provide a tight fit, the same as clear tooth whitening trays but they are made to help with the movement of teeth. Many orthodontists and dentists have compared them to contact lenses for the teeth, and thus make the process of getting that beautiful smile easier and without discomfort.

How does Invisalign® work to move teeth?

Invisalign® aligners like the brackets and wires, help in the movement of the teeth through the application of forces. However, what makes Invisalign® different is the control of the force as well as the control of the time when the force is applied. Every phase of the treatment has certain teeth that have to move and these movements have been laid down in the treatment plan for that specific stage of the treatment. This is to ensure that there is a very accurate application of forces during the whole treatment process.
